Companies striving to innovate often rush to adopt new digital tools and systems. This introduces vulnerabilities at the architectural level which can be exploited by cyber threats, leading to drastic system failures or data breaches. The complexity of modern digital architectures requires a sophisticated understanding of potential risks at every stage.
By adopting a 'secure by design' philosophy, your organisation will anchor innovative solutions in robust security practices from the ground up.
Pioneering a Secure by Design philosophy
Securing digital programmes is about more than just implementing technology; it's about creating a strategic vision that aligns cyber security with the broader goals of digital innovation. To unlock the resilience, agility, and competitiveness of your business models, security must be built in from first principles and deeply integrated into infrastructure and operations.
The concept of 'secure by design' has not been a feature of legacy business. Adopting this philosophy drives a commitment to exceptional execution and robust programme management because cyber security depends on detailed integration and alignment.

Digital Security in Numbers
$9.5tr
Cybercrime costs predicted for 2024.
$4.45m
The global average cost per data breach as of 2023; as so many incidents go unreported, this is just the tip of the iceberg.
72.7%
The percentage of organisations, globally, that fell prey to a ransomware attack in 2023.

Our Cyber Security practice is led by Tom Burton
Partner - Cyber Security
Tom Burton is a cyber professional with over 20 years of experience in business, IT, and security leadership roles. His expertise lies in simplifying complex security problems and enhancing cyber security and efficiency across various industries such as Defence, Aerospace, and Pharmaceuticals. His approach is based on applying engineering principles to deliver sustainable business change.
Tom's career highlights include serving as a Commissioned Officer in the British Army, where he was promoted to CIO. He later joined Detica (now BAE Systems Applied Intelligence) as the Strategic Advisor to the Ministry of Defence CIO, overseeing a multi-billion set of IT-enabled benefits-driven change programmes. He also held the position of Global Head of Managed Security Services, growing the business from sub-£1m to £15m+ orders.
In 2014, Tom moved to KPMG UK as Director for Cyber Security, responsible for selling and delivering business across various sectors. He co-founded Cyhesion in 2017, developing a SaaS platform to disrupt the Third-Party Risk Management market. Most recently, he founded Digility in 2022 to deliver security and digital transformation consultancy and interim management, serving as Interim CISO at a Tier 1 Outsourced Service Provider.
